Another week, another shoot, beautiful colours and some lampshades.






Another week (and a bit), another late blog, another self-inflicted challenge but thankfully a successful photo-shoot.








Last Sunday I was lucky enough to be invited to the Tobacco Factory Market in Southville where ace lampshade maker Ruth McAllister a.k.a. Quincy Lampshades set out her stall. Ruth was interested in having some shots she could use on her website, twitter feed, facebook page or other publicity.



I was somewhat unsure of what to expect. After all, I am neither a serial market goer nor did I ever think I would ever be photographing lampshades. Always up for a challenge I was happy to oblige and thankfully the results were good.

Ruth builds a wall of lampshades on her stall that is quite stunning with a fabulous mix of colours and designs all jostling for pride of place.

I really want to thank Ruth for asking me to do this shoot with her and I look forward to some of the images appearing around the internet very soon.
